Cogewea, The Half Blood University of Nebraska Press One of the first known novels by a Native American woman, Cogewea (1927) is the story of a half blood girl caught between the worlds of Anglo ranchers and full blood reservation Indians; between the craven and false hearted easterner Alfred Densmore and James LaGrinder, a half blood cowboy and the best rider on the Flathead; between book learning and the folk wisdom of her full blood grandmother. Cogewea is a "breed" or "half blood," a young woman stuck in the liminal world between two cultures. Her grandmother gave her the tales of her Native American heritage, but she lives on her white bother in law s ranch on the Flathead Indian Reservation. Mourning Dove (author) Wikipedia Mourning Dove, or Christine Quintasket (Okanogan and Arrow Lakes), was a Native American author in the United States best known for her 1927 novel Cogewea, the Half Blood A Depiction of the Great Montana Cattle Range and her 1933 work Coyote Stories. Cogewea was one of the first novels to be written by a Native American woman and to feature a female protagonist. Cogewea Wikipedia The major theme of the novel is the conflict which Cogewea feels as a "half breed" who is caught between the Indian and white worlds, tradition and change.
